A Cruise/Port Agent will travel between The Port and the Airport locations. This position requires strong
customer service skills as well as meeting a strict delivery schedule.

You will...:
  • Sorting, tagging, and loading luggage into cages
  • Sealing cages and loading into truck
  • Performing daily vehicle inspections
  • Driving delivery box truck safely & lawfully on highways and local streets
  • Operating radio to communicate with dispatcher and supervisors
  • Unloading cages off truck
  • Unloading luggage from cages
